Ukrainian President's Statement

According to Novyny.live: During a briefing on February 24,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y stated that Vladimir Putin intends to block Ukraine's membership in the European Union. Zelenskyy emphasized that Russia is interested in obstructing Ukraine's integration into European structures, especially considering that the country already holds candidate status for EU accession. This warning comes as Ukraine continues its formal application process, which requires unanimous approval from all existing EU member states.

'I am aware that Putin will try to block our membership in the future.' - Volodymyr Zelenskyy

These remarks reflect the Ukrainian government's concern over potential Russian actions that could impact Ukraine's European prospects. President Zelenskyy continues to highlight the critical importance of European integration for his country amidst the ongoing geopolitical conflict.
